Clevor Engine: Mating 351 Cleveland Heads To 289/302/352W Blocks

Bush Performance Engines Brings Back The Street Boss And Track Boss Intakes For Mating Cleveland Heads To Windsor Blocks

The 351C-2V is the perfect street head due to its is right-sized ports and open chambers designed for lower-octane fuels. Bush Performance bores a cooling passage (arrow) in this head, which makes it a perfect match for the 289/302/351W-style intake.
P85634 Image Large
The 351C-4V head is great for high-revving engines thanks to huge ports and closed wedge chambers. Bush Performance takes this head and bores a water passage (arrow) for the 289/302/351W induction.
P85635 Image Large
Bush Performance likes to build quality engines that stay together. This is one example, an E4AE 351W block that’s machined and ready for a Clevor buildup.
P85636 Image Large
The bottom end includes a balanced stroker assembly with forged pistons, cast crank, and cap-screw connecting rods. Piston selection depends upon head choice. These are pistons for the 351C-2V head with open chambers.
P85637 Image Large
This is a strong cap-screw I-Beam rod for Bush Performance’s Clevor stroker. Because this is an I-Beam rod, it is affordable yet nearly indestructible.
P85638 Image Large
The Street Boss Clevor gets the 351C-2V head.
P85639 Image Large
Bush Performance builds these heads with screw-in studs and pushrod guide plates from Competition Cams.
P85640 Image Large
Bush Performance’s 351C-2V heads get stainless steel valves and hardened valve seats, making them a street head for the long haul.
P85641 Image Large
Special engine packages call for specialized gasket needs. Clevor Street and Track Boss engines get head and intake manifold gaskets available only from Bush Performance.
P85642 Image Large
The 351 Windsor has a wider block than the 289/302 small-blocks, so it requires a wider intake manifold. This is the Track Boss intake for 351W applications with 351C heads. Because this is a single-plane design, it only makes sense for high rpm use. It is not designed for the street.
P85643 Image Large
Street Boss Clevors get forged pistons designed for the 351C-2V head with open chambers. Figure on 10.0:1 compression with this piston depending on compression height.
P85685 Image Large
The beauty of the Bush Performance Clevor package is these guys have done the homework, making it easy for you to groove into 351C power without the Cleveland block.
